Weserbergland Schaumburg-Hameln Nature Park


Picture: View of Weserbergland


The varied landscape in the area where the North German lowlands plain meets the central mountains provides ideal conditions for the Weserbergland Schaumburg-Hameln nature park. A thickly woven mosaic of countryside, towns and villages, castles and stately homes, legends and history attracts visitors to explore and to linger.

As well as charming countryside, the area is not lacking in cultural interest. The architecture of the Weser renaissance in particular, such as the well preserved mediaeval marketplace in the former university town of Rinteln, or Hameln's old town, Schloss Hämelschenburg and Schloss Schwöbber, as well as many early mediaeval churches, monasteries, seminaries and city walls is well worth a visit. The nature park also contains the famous spa towns of Bad Pyrmont, Bad Eilsen, Bad Nenndorf and Bad Münder, which offer various health treatments.
